News from this area is that the local United Way decided to go with their own anti-discrimination policy and deny funding for the upcoming year to the Boy Scouts. That may not sound surprising to those who think the local agency is merely good old liberal Chapel Hill. But it isn't. It comprises the whole Research Triangle, some of which is extremely conservative.

This is serious money being withheld, and I really do hope it causes some serious thought at national levels. I am not naive enough to think that the powers that be will suddenly see the light and change their policies without some incentive. The funding lost from this part of the state should be at least a nudge in the incentive department. And I commend the local United Way for this action.
